What are these small pimples like bumps all over my hand and fingers?

From the description that you have provided, the bumps on your hand to seem to be characteristic of a condition known as urticaria, also commonly referred to as heat rash, nettles or hives. Urticaria gives rise to tiny bumps on the skin, which very often resembles pimples. These boils could be in the form of very tiny spots or large bumps and at times the two forms may merge into a large raised lump that can be very itchy and hot. This rash can be localized, appearing in only particular parts of the body; however it has the potential of spreading when the condition is severe. This condition can be caused due to a large number of reasons, namely: a reaction to certain kinds of medication, reaction to sunlight or cold, reaction to excessive sweating caused by heat or exercise and a reaction to certain type of food.

This condition is rarely serious and can be treated effectively. It is only if the boils appear in and around the mouth that one needs to be concerned. Here are some natural skin care remedies that you could try out to get rid of this nasty rash. The simplest and easiest remedy would be the application of aloe vera gel. This can also be mixed with vitamin E oil, and then be applied on the rash. Let the application stay on for at least an hour or two before you rinse it off. This will help in soothing the skin and will get rid of any itching sensation as well. Adding half a cup of oatmeal to warm bath water will also help in curing the skin rash. Cornstarch can also be used to treat this condition. Mix together 3 teaspoons of corn starch and 1 ½ cup of oatmeal. Add some water to the mixture to make a thick paste. Now apply a generous layer of the paste on the affected area and let it air dry. After about half an hour, when the mixture has dried, wash it off with cold water. This skin treatment will help in drying out the rash.

Take a teaspoon of vegetable oil or olive oil and to this add grapefruit seed extract (4-5 drops). This should now be applied on the rash. Wash the application off after about 15-20 minutes. This remedy is also known to work well on this condition. Nettle tea is also good for this condition. Having 2 cups a day will help in curing the rash.
